Hyper-V配置:独立网卡高效使用指南
hyper-v使用独立网卡

首页 2025-01-08 14:30:21



为何在Hyper-V中使用独立网卡是明智之举 在虚拟化技术日益普及的今天,Hyper-V作为微软提供的强大虚拟化平台,被广泛应用于各种企业环境中

    Hyper-V不仅提供了高效的虚拟机管理功能,还支持丰富的网络配置选项,以满足不同应用场景的需求

    其中,使用独立网卡(也称为专用网卡)是提升Hyper-V性能和可靠性的关键措施之一

    本文将深入探讨为何在Hyper-V中使用独立网卡是明智之举,并详细阐述其带来的多方面优势

     一、理解Hyper-V网络架构 在Hyper-V环境中,网络架构的设计直接关系到虚拟机与外部网络通信的效率与安全性

    Hyper-V提供了几种不同的网络虚拟化技术,包括虚拟交换机(Virtual Switch)、虚拟局域网(VLAN)、网络地址转换(NAT)等

    其中,虚拟交换机是Hyper-V网络架构的核心组件,它负责在宿主机与虚拟机、虚拟机之间以及虚拟机与外部网络之间转发数据包

     二、独立网卡的定义与作用 独立网卡,顾名思义,是指专门为Hyper-V虚拟环境配置的、与宿主机其他网络接口(如用于管理或外部通信的网卡)相独立的物理网络接口卡(NIC)

    在Hyper-V中,使用独立网卡通常意味着将该网卡绑定到虚拟交换机上的特定端口或端口组,以便为虚拟机提供专用的网络通道

     三、提升性能与效率 1. 减轻网络负载 当Hyper-V宿主机上的虚拟机数量较多,且网络通信量较大时,使用共享网卡可能会导致网络拥塞和性能瓶颈

    通过为虚拟机配置独立网卡,可以显著减轻宿主机的网络负载,确保虚拟机之间的网络通信以及虚拟机与外部网络的连接更加流畅

     2. 优化资源分配 独立网卡允许管理员根据虚拟机的实际需求,灵活配置网络带宽和QoS(服务质量)策略

    这有助于优化网络资源的分配,确保关键虚拟机能够获得足够的网络带宽,从而提高整体系统的响应速度和吞吐量

     四、增强安全性与隔离性 1. 防止虚拟机间的通信干扰 在共享网卡的环境中,虚拟机之间的网络通信可能会相互干扰,甚至存在安全风险

    使用独立网卡可以将虚拟机的网络通信与宿主机和其他虚拟机隔离开来,有效防止潜在的网络攻击和数据泄露

     2. 简化安全策略的实施 通过为虚拟机配置独立网卡,管理员可以更容易地为每个虚拟机实施特定的安全策略,如防火墙规则、入侵检测系统(IDS)和访问控制列表(ACL)

    这不仅提高了系统的安全性,还简化了安全策略的管理和维护

     五、便于故障排查与恢复 1. 简化网络故障定位 在复杂的虚拟化环境中,网络故障的定位和解决往往是一项耗时且复杂的工作

    使用独立网卡可以简化这一过程,因为管理员可以更容易地将问题范围缩小到特定的网络接口或虚拟机上,从而快速定位并解决问题

     2. 提高系统的可恢复性 独立网卡的使用还增强了Hyper-V环境的可恢复性

    在发生网络故障时,管理员可以迅速切换到备用网络接口,确保虚拟机之间的通信以及虚拟机与外部网络的连接不受影响

    此外,独立网卡还支持热插拔功能,允许在不中断虚拟机运行的情况下更换或添加网卡,进一步提高了系统的可用性和灵活性

     六、支持高级网络功能 1. 多租户环境下的网络隔离 在云计算和多租户环境中,网络隔离是确保租户之间数据安全的关键

    使用独立网卡可以为每个租户或虚拟机提供独立的网络通道,实现物理层面的网络隔离,从而满足严格的合规性和隐私保护要求

     2. 支持SDN(软件定义网络) 随着SDN技术的不断发展,越来越多的企业开始采用软件定义的网络架构来简化网络管理、提高灵活性和可扩展性

    Hyper-V支持SDN功能,而独立网卡的使用可以进一步加速SDN的部署和实施,因为独立的网络接口可以更容易地与SDN控制器集成,实现网络资源的动态配置和优化

     七、实践案例与最佳实践 实践案例 某大型金融机构在采用Hyper-V虚拟化平台后,面临着虚拟机数量激增和网络通信量增大的挑战

    为了提升系统的性能和安全性,该机构决定为Hyper-V环境配置独立网卡

    通过部署多个独立网卡,并将它们绑定到虚拟交换机上的不同端口组,该机构成功实现了虚拟机之间的网络隔离以及虚拟机与外部网络的高效通信

    这一举措不仅显著提高了系统的响应速度和吞吐量,还增强了系统的安全性和可维护性

     最佳实践 1.合理规划网络架构:在部署Hyper-V环境之前,应充分评估虚拟机的数量、网络通信量以及安全需求,合理规划网络架构,确保独立网卡能够满足未来发展的需要

     2.选择高性能网卡:在选择独立网卡时,应考虑其吞吐量、延迟、丢包率等性能指标,确保网卡能够满足虚拟机的网络通信需求

     3.实施严格的网络隔离:通过为虚拟机配置独立的网络接口和VLAN,实现虚拟机之间的网络隔离,防止潜在的网络攻击和数据泄露

     4.定期监控与优化:使用网络监控工具定期监控Hyper-V环境的网络性能,及时发现并解决潜在的问题

    同时,根据实际需求,不断优化网络配置和策略,提高系统的整体性能

     八、结论 综上所述,在Hyper-V环境中使用独立网卡是提升系统性能、增强安全性、便于故障排查与恢复以及支持高级网络功能的有效手段

    通过合理规划网络架构、选择高性能网卡、实施严格的网络隔离以及定期监控与优化,企业可以充分利用独立网卡的优势,构建高效、安全、可扩展的虚拟化环境

    因此,对于任何寻求在虚拟化领域实现更高性能和更强安全性的企业来说,在Hyper-V中使用独立网卡无疑是一个明智的选择

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道